Aziz Ansari is an award-winning American actor, comedian, and film producer who is best known for his role as Tom Haverford in the American political comedy sitcom “Parks and Recreation,” which ran on NBC for seven seasons and 125 episodes. He co-created and starred in the critically acclaimed sketch comedy “Human Giant,” alongside Rob Huebel, Paul Scheer, and actor/director Jason Woliner. Comedy Central Records issued his first album, “Intimate Moments for a Sensual Evening.” One of his notable collaborations with fellow co-star and American actor, producer, and writer Alan Yang is the comic drama series “Master of None.” This show received a great deal of positive feedback from the crowd, as well as multiple accolades and nominations. In 2013, he developed and acted in the American stand-up comedy film “Aziz Ansari: Buried Alive,” which was filmed at Philadelphia’s “Merriam Theater.” Another stand-up comedy film created and directed by him is ‘Aziz Ansari: Live at the Madison Square Garden.’ In 2015, he co-authored a book with Professor Eric Kleinberg called ‘Modern Romance: An Investigation,’ which concentrated on the comic aspects of romance transformations in the previous decade.
Shoukath and Fatima Ansari gave birth to Aziz Ansari on February 23, 1983 in Columbia, South Carolina. He was born into a Muslim household in the Indian state of Tamil Nadu. His father is a gastroenterologist, while his mother is a medical office assistant. Aniz Adam Ansari, his brother, is a professional writer, graphic editor, and editor.
He grew up in Bennettsville, South Carolina, and attended two schools: ‘The Marlboro Academy,’ a college preparation institution, and ‘The South Carolina Governor’s School for Science and Mathematics,’ in Hartsville. He graduated from the ‘New York University Stern School of Business’ in 2004 with a marketing degree.
Aziz Ansari’s acting career began in 2004 when he was cast in the television series “Uncle Morty’s Dub Shack” as a bricklayer. Following that, he had a tiny role in Billy Bob Thornton’s American feature length comedy film “School for Scoundrels” (2006).
He portrayed a fruit salesman in the television musical comedy series “Flight of the Conchords” in 2007. He created and starred in numerous roles for his own sketch comedy show, “Human Giant,” which ran for two seasons after a brief run in film and television.
He has minor roles in films such as ‘The Rocker’ (2008) and was also cast as a morgue employee on the American sitcom ‘Worst Week’ (2008). With his strong screen presence, he was cast in more films, including ‘Funny People’ (2009), ‘Observe and Report’ (2009), and ‘I Love You, Man’ (2009). (2009).
In the same year, he appeared in a couple of television episodes, including “Reno 911!” and “Scrubs” (2009). He has also done voice-over work for the film ‘The Life & Times of Tim,’ in addition to acting, writing, and producing (2010).
When he was cast in the lead role of Tom Haverford in the political comedy series “Parks and Recreation,” his career took off (2009-15). He landed another major role in the action comedy film “30 Minutes or Less” (2011), in which he played Chet Flanning. Fred Ward, Jesse Eisenberg, Nick Swardson, and Michael Pena also appeared in the film.
